I've been getting a lot of window salespeople showing up in my neighborhood, claiming they can offer a half-off deal for window replacements. The catch? I'd have to stick a sign in my yard promoting their company. I'm skeptical about their offers and want to know which window companies actually do a good job. I've seen ads for Windows by Anderson, but I'm not sure if they're the best choice. Could anyone recommend some reliable companies for window replacement? Also, for a 4,000 sq ft house, what's a typical cost for replacement? I'm looking for good UV-protected options, especially since I have some custom windows.

There are plenty of local contractors that advertise window replacements, but watch out for those relying on door-to-door sales. They often charge way more and provide poor quality. It’s best to get quotes from established local businesses. Some only work with a few reputable manufacturers too, which can really simplify things for you.
